Bhitarkanika National Park, famous for its stunning mangrove ecosystem, is India’s second-largest mangrove forest after the Sunderbans. Situated in the Kendrapara district, it is the home to the largest population of saltwater crocodiles in the country. 

This majestic sanctuary thrives along the Brahmani, Baitarani, Dhamra, and Patasala rivers, creating a breathtaking landscape of creeks and waterways. Its streams, rivers, and estuaries provide picturesque views.

The best time to visit for birdwatching is between August and November, while October to April is ideal for crocodile spotting. The availability of Indian pythons, king cobras, and monitor lizards adds to its wildlife diversity.

A UNESCO biosphere reserve, Simlipal National Park is famous for its verdant forests, rolling hills, and beautiful waterfalls. Covering 2,750 square kilometres of land, this park is home to Bengal tigers, leopards, and elephants. 

The scenic waterfalls of Barehipani and Joranda are an added attraction and the perfect location for nature enthusiasts. The best time to visit Simlipal is between November and June, with peak wildlife spotting opportunities during the winter months. 

The rocky terrain, dense forests, and rushing rivers of Simlipal make it the perfect destination for trekking and wildlife safaris.

Located along the stunning Mahanadi River, Satkosia Tiger Reserve is a mesmerising blend of gorges, forests, and wildlife. This reserve offers breathtaking views of deep valleys and rugged terrains, making it a must-visit for nature lovers. 

Satkosia Tiger Reserve, spanning four districts, presents a beautiful combination of breathtaking landscapes and rich biodiversity. The best time to explore Satkosia is between October and March when the weather remains pleasant and wildlife sightings are more frequent. 

Besides the regal tigers, the reserve has wild boars, hyenas, and mugger crocodiles. The green landscape and serene ambience make it a perfect destination for eco-tourism and adventure activities such as river cruises and bird watching.

Famous for its White Tigers, Nandankanan Wildlife Sanctuary is not just a zoo but an actual wildlife conservation area. Diverging from the conventional idea of a zoo, Nandankanan has open enclosures that mimic natural environments, offering a better experience for animals and tourists alike. 

The best time to visit is from October to March when the animals are most active. It is renowned for its White Tiger Safari and reptile park, drawing thousands of tourists annually. 

The sanctuary is also a central hub for wildlife conservation, having breeding programs for endangered species.

Nestled beside the Hirakud Reservoir, Debrigarh Wildlife Sanctuary is a breathtaking retreat filled with forests, hills, and water bodies. It is one of the most pristine eco-tourism spots in Odisha. 

Indian bison, leopards, and sloth bears are the residents here, making the sanctuary an excellent destination for photography and nature study. The best time to visit is between November and April when the weather is pleasant and wildlife activity is at its peak. 

The presence of a large water body makes it a haven for migratory birds, making it a bird watcher’s paradise. Moreover, it is one of the few places to spot Barking Deer and Four-Horned Antelopes.

Located in the Nayagarh district, Baisipalli Wildlife Sanctuary is a lesser-known but stunning biodiversity hotspot. This sanctuary extends the Satkosia Tiger Reserve’s warm hug, providing a haven for various wild species. 

It borders the Satkosia Gorge Sanctuary and is inhabited by elephants, deer, and bird species. The best time to explore this untouched gem is between October and April when the climate is comfortable for wildlife sightings. 

Winding through the sanctuary, the Mahanadi River adds to the region’s scenic beauty. This serenity is ideal for all those who want to escape the chaos of everyday life.
